Installation Instructions
WARNING! The condition of the gate structure
itself directly affects the reliability and safety of the
844 Operator.
Setting the Concrete Forms
You need to lay out concrete forms so that the top
surface is at least as high as the bottom frame member
of the gate. Also, the foundation plate will be centered
on all sides of the top of the concrete footing, and the
844 Operator will be centered on all sides of the
foundation plate.
The foundation plate should be made of 3/16 in. (0.5
cm) thick steel and should measure 6 1/4 by 10 5/8 in.
(16 by 27 cm). Hooked J bolts should extend into the
concrete 4 to 6 in. to anchor the foundation plate
securely.
The depth of the concrete slab should be at least 18 in.
(46 cm) below ground level or just below the frost line,
whichever is greater. The concrete should be about 18
in. (along the edge that parallels the gate leaf) by 12 in.
(46 by 30 cm).
Note: Your soil conditions will also determine the
size of the concrete footing.
Within the concrete forms, you need to locate the
electrical conduits (one for high- and one for low-
voltage lines) so that they protrude from the top of the
finished concrete approximately 1/2 in. (13 mm; see
Figure 3).
